    Default how do i refill a fruit machine

    so i bought the top gizza fruit machine, and i need to refill it, i dont have a refill key, but i have been told i can refill it with out a key ?
    is it easier refilling it with the key or with out the key? and also could anyone tell me how to do it and how much money i need to put it
    thanks if anyone could help me

    Just open the front of the machine & stick a good handfull of £1 straight into the hopper. That will work if no refill key is available.

    I don't think they have ever been a tenner each, even on Ebay!

    If you want to save the cost of a key, just take the connector plugs off the back of the switch and short them together, it does exactly what a key does.
